Wellness@Work 2023
To better understand the challenges facing today’s retirement savers — and to help identify effective solutions — we conducted the 2023 Wellness@Work survey. We found that after years of rising contribution rates, there’s been a significant decrease since 2021. But we also discovered how plan sponsors can motivate their workforce to help reverse that trend.

Driving client satisfaction with Candidly
Lincoln is working with Candidly, a leading student debt management platform, to offer employees options to plan, borrow, repay and reassess their debt, and provide support and assistance with federal student loan forgiveness programs and applications. For clients, Candidly reduces administrative burdens, making it easier to offer student loan benefits and align with the latest SECURE 2.0 Act provisions.

Advisor Managed Accounts
Advisor Managed Accounts, launched in partnership with Lincoln, Morningstar Investment Management LLC and registered investment advisors (RIAs), allow advisory firms to create customized managed account portfolios for plan sponsors. Learn how Advisor Managed Accounts can help sponsors bring personalized investment advice to participants and get details on important enhancements, like a dynamic QDIA feature.
